How Long Can a Professional Investigation Take? Understanding Timelines in F.S. 455.225
When your professional license is at stake, understanding the timeline of an investigation under Florida Statutes Section 455.225 can help ease the stress of the process. This statute governs how the Florida Department of Business and Professional Regulation (DBPR) investigates complaints and determines whether disciplinary action is warranted.
